Big Tech Antitrust Bill Backers Push for Vote

Facing a potential stalemate, lawmakers backing an antitrust bill targeting big tech companies ramped up their push for a vote Tuesday by releasing new internal tech company documents that they say show anticompetitive behavior. Tech companies oppose the legislation, saying it would unnecessarily raise the costs of operating platforms that are popular because they benefit consumers and small businesses.
